Born 1892 Bloemfontain, South Africa. Died 1973 - British philologist & writer

Educated at Merton College, Oxford. Became Professor of Anglo-Saxon there and of English Language and Literature. Interest in language and saga prompted him to write stories of a world of his own invention. Included are The Hobbit and the sequel The Lord of the Rings.
